Varroa mite (Varroa destructor) was detected in sentinel hives at the Port of Newcastle in June 2022 during routine surveillance by NSW Department of Primary Industries (NSW DPI).
Since its detection Varroa is now considered endemic in NSW, and the state is now in transition from an Emergency Response to ongoing Varroa Management.
Two zones of operation now exist in NSW, the Varroa Mite Suppression Zone (Green) and the Varroa Mite Management Zone (Orange). There are different rules that apply within the different zones around what you can and cannot do.
